In today’s high-speed roll-to-roll manufacturing industries such as printing, packaging, film, paper, and textiles, maintaining precise material alignment is essential for ensuring consistent product quality and minimizing waste. The evolution of the Web Guide Sensor has become a key driver in achieving stable, automated, and highly efficient production processes.

A Web Guide Sensor is a critical component in a web guiding system that continuously detects the lateral position of moving materials, commonly known as webs. It works by identifying edge positions, center alignment, or printed reference marks, and then transmitting real-time signals to the control unit. The system immediately adjusts guiding actuators to correct any deviation, ensuring that the material remains perfectly aligned even during high-speed operation.

Modern industrial demands have pushed sensor technology toward higher accuracy, faster response times, and broader material adaptability. New-generation Web Guide Sensors incorporate multiple detection methods, including infrared photoelectric sensing, ultrasonic measurement, and high-resolution optical recognition. These technologies enable stable performance across diverse materials such as transparent films, reflective surfaces, laminated layers, and low-contrast substrates where traditional sensors often fail.

Another major advancement lies in system intelligence and integration capability. Modern Web Guide Sensor solutions are designed to work seamlessly with digital controllers, offering automatic calibration, multi-output signal support, and compatibility with industrial communication protocols. This allows full integration into smart production environments, supporting real-time monitoring, predictive maintenance, and remote adjustment.

In addition, durability and environmental resistance have become key design priorities. Industrial-grade sensor structures ensure stable operation in harsh conditions such as dust, vibration, humidity, and high-speed tension fluctuations. This significantly reduces downtime and improves long-term operational reliability.
